More About Laura

Laura Richwilson brings a deep love for the Pacific Northwest and a lifelong commitment to service into her work as a real estate broker. With a background that includes working as a personal assistant, bookkeeper, and co-managing a successful online resale business, she has developed strong skills in organization, communication, and client care—qualities that translate seamlessly into real estate.

Before returning to Seattle in 2021, Laura and her husband spent nearly six years in Oregon mentoring and supporting at-risk youth. That season shaped her values and taught her the importance of trust, consistency, and walking with people through major life transitions.

Today, Laura approaches every transaction with calm focus and empathy. She’s especially passionate about helping people find stability and belonging through homeownership—something that resonates deeply, having personally experienced housing insecurity growing up.

Laura proudly partners with her husband, Garret Richwilson. Together, they bring warmth, integrity, and a collaborative spirit to every client relationship, serving the Seattle area with a shared passion for real estate and community.

Outside of real estate, Laura enjoys spending time with her children, lifting weights, running, singing, and is currently learning both guitar and piano. She lives in Laurelhurst with her husband, their two children, and their Rottweiler.
